## SSH Tunnel to Remote BasicSwap Node
While basicswap can be configured to host on an external interface:
If not using docker by changing 'htmlhost' and 'wshost' in basicswap.json
For docker change 'HTML_PORT' and 'WS_PORT' in the .env file in the same dir as docker-compose.yml
A better solution is to use ssh to forward the required ports from the machine running bascswap to the client.
ssh -N -L 5555:localhost:12700 -L 11700:localhost:11700 BASICSWAP_HOST
Run from the client machine (not running basicswap) will forward the basicswap ui on port 12700 to port 5555
on the local machine and also the websocket port at 11700.
The ui port on the client machine can be anything but the websocket port must match 'wsport' in basicswap.json.
